From Genesis to Revelation, there is one theme that occurs time and time again, there is a place called heaven where the people of God will spend eternity with God. Even though the entire Bible seems to point us toward heaven, it does not seem to be the topic of many of our conversations, it does not seem to affect our day to day life. Why is this? If the entire course of our Christian life and all of history is heading toward followers of Jesus spending eternity in heaven, what does that mean for us right now? What will it be like? What will we do there? Who will be there? We aim to answer those questions in this new series, Paradeisos (Paradise), during this 3 week series, we will look at what the Bible actually tells us about heaven and why it is so important.
In the third and final message of our series, Brent Cummings, our Young Adults Pastor, walks us through what the bible says about who exactly will in heaven. It is a question that is not as simple as it may seem at first, but the it is clear from Scripture that those who will spend forever in the perfect, glorious place called heaven will be 1) Animals, 2) Angels, 3) Believers in Jesus Christ, 4) Those under grace, and 5) God himself.
